Ingredients
2Chicken Breasts (Boneless, Skinless, 1 Pound)
2TbspGluten-Free All-Purpose Flour
1TspDry Mustard
1TspSalt
1/2TspGarlic Powder
1/2TspGround Black Pepper
1/4CupSour Cream
1/4CupMilk
1CupGluten-Free Panko Breadcrumbs
2TspItalian Seasoning
Instructions
Preheat the air fryer to 390°F for 3 minutes.
Unpack the chicken breasts and pat dry with a paper towel, and fillet them in half lengthwise to create 4 chicken fillets.
Set the chicken on a plate and with 2 forks, poke the chicken multiple times.
In a shallow bowl, combine the flour, dry mustard, salt, garlic powder, and black pepper. Mix well and set aside.
In a second shallow bowl, whisk the sour cream and milk together until combined.
In a third shallow bowl, add the breadcrumbs and italian seasonings.
Take one piece of chicken and coat with the flour mixture, shake off the excess.
Place it in the sour cream mixture.
Lastly, coat the chicken with the breadcrumb mixture. Make sure the entire piece is coated. Place chicken on a plate and continue with the remaining pieces.
Air Fry in the preheated air ryer at 390°F for 8-9 minutes, until the chicken reaches an internal temperature of at least 165°F. It's best to flip the chicken halfway through the cooking time. This may need to be done in batches, depending on the size of the air fryer. The chicken can be coated with olive oil spray or grapeseed oil spray if it looks floury.
Carefully remove and serve.
Notes
This can be made gluten-free using gluten-free all-purpose flour and gluten-free breadcrumbs, or if this is not needed, use regular flour and breadcrumbs.
